So we are indeed creating a permanent class of jobless Americans.
And lets be clear: this is a policy decision. The main reason our economic recovery has been so weak is that, spooked by fear-mongering over debt, weve been doing exactly what basic macroeconomics says you shouldnt do cutting government spending in the face of a depressed economy.
Its hard to overstate how self-destructive this policy is. Indeed, the shadow of long-term unemployment means that austerity policies are counterproductive even in purely fiscal terms. Workers, after all, are taxpayers too; if our debt obsession exiles millions of Americans from productive employment, it will cut into future revenues and raise future deficits.
Our exaggerated fear of debt is, in short, creating a slow-motion catastrophe. Its ruining many lives, and at the same time making us poorer and weaker in every way. And the longer we persist in this folly, the greater the damage will be.
